I'm trying to choose between two computers for school. One is a Dell with an Intel i5 7th gen, 16GB of RAM, and a 512GB SSD. The other option is a mini computer that has an Intel N100, available with either 12GB DDR5 RAM or 16GB DDR4 RAM, also with a 512GB M.2 SSD. Both options fit my budget, and I think they should handle what I need for school. What do you all think? Thanks!
2 Answers
I’d personally choose the N100 over the 7th gen, but neither is ideal. The N100 can run Windows 11 and handle video streaming easily while performing basic office tasks well. The 7th gen struggles with compatibility for Windows 11 and might not be worth it.
Honestly, I'd skip the Dell and go for the N100. It has a smaller size and uses less power. Both processors have 4 cores and 4 threads, but the tech gap between them is significant, so the N100 is a better choice overall.
